14" 6 lug rims drilled for a Subie?

Featured Replies

Just curious if anyone has already found some 14" 6 lugs that can be easily drilled for 4 x 140mm ... I have seen how some 15" chevy spokes have been drilled, but no examples of 14's ... or if anyone could possibly tell me where to find info on the offset of factory Subie wheels and I will just goto the JY and start measuring. :cool:

if you want some 14 inchers ,com eto spokane....i can get you some for 40 bucks.....mazda ,nissan ,you name it.pretty much if pugs fit your rig...you can guarentee that just about anything will fit.pugs have like a 3.75 backspacing or something like that in general.you mainly have to worry about how far they will be sticking out of your fenders.....guess you might need some fender trim too?:brow:
